草庐IT

微信小程序-生成canvas图片并保存到手机相册

wxml页面buttonclass="rightbtnbottomBtnCss"catch:tap="canvasImg">imagesrc='{{imgUrl}}/images/mine/jspj-icon.png'class="restNumImg">image>textclass="btnText">生成图片text>button>!--生成图片弹框-->viewclass="wx-dialog_wrapper"wx:if="{{isShowCanvas}}">viewclass="wx-dialogwx-dialogwidth80">viewclass="wx-dialog_body"

ios - 双击或使用按钮将相机从后切换到前(Xcode 8、Swift 3)

因此,最近我一直在尝试在Swift3中实现将摄像头View从后摄像头切换到前置摄像头的功能。但是,没有运气。目前,我的默认View来自后置摄像头-我可以用它拍照然后重拍。但是任何人都可以帮助我并展示如何双击屏幕切换相机或简单地使用分配的按钮来切换它们吗?谢谢!importUIKitimportAVFoundationimportFirebaseDatabaseclassCameraView:UIViewController,UIImagePickerControllerDelegate,UINavigationControllerDelegate{overridevarprefersS

刷题小记2(华为机考)

今天还是在刷题,下午考试。临近考试,竟然还有点紧张。也是很多年没有考试了。这次参加了HR推荐的华为机考,一共有3题,分别是100/100/200分,总计400分。在牛客网模拟环境中网上考试。第一题是找车位问题,给定一个0和1组成的数组,1代表车位占用,0代表没有占用。现在要停一辆车进去,这辆车一定要距离其他任何的车距离最大。求这个最大距离。例如这样一个车位布局:1,0,0,0,0.1,1,0将车位停在第三个地方,他与附近车位距离为2和3,那么最近的车距离2。这个题目不难,但是由于我没有注意好边界条件,导致一直有几个用例执行没通过,排查了很久才发现,一道题花了四十多分钟,属实拉胯了。第二题,给定

使用Qt基础类开发上位机程序:QGraphicView、QTable、QModbus等实践

在工业自动化领域中,上位机程序是一种常见的控制软件,用于监视和控制各种自动化设备和生产线。上位机程序通常需要实时显示大量数据和图形化界面,以便用户能够实时掌握设备状态并进行操作。Qt是一种广泛使用的跨平台GUI应用程序开发框架,它提供了丰富的GUI组件和工具,以便开发人员快速构建功能丰富的用户界面。在本文中,我们将介绍如何使用Qt的基础类,包括QGraphicView、QTable、QModbus等来开发一个简单的上位机程序。QGraphicView的使用首先,我们将介绍如何使用QGraphicView类来显示图形化界面。QGraphicView是Qt中一个强大的图形显示类,可以显示各种图形元

Dubbo 指定调用固定ip+port dubbo调用指定服务 dubbo调用不随机 dubbo自定义调用服务 dubbo点对点通信 dubbo指定ip

1.在写分布式im时nami-im:分布式im,集群zookeepernettykafkanacosrpc主要为gate(长连接服务)logic(业务)lsb(负载均衡)store(存储)-Gitee.com,需要指定某一长连接服务调用,其他博客得都调不通,写的有问题。要不就是通过xml进行配置,本文主要是以代码形式,调用前配置ip,port进行rpc方法调用,方便后来者使用2.dubbo官网的指定调用代码示例:动态指定IP调用|ApacheDubbo如不能访问网址,可看下图,如图所示:    tip:如果不能访问官网,且想复制图中代码;复制图片==>打开微信==>打开图片(也可能需要发送)=

FiscoBcos区块链跨机扩容新节点

背景:我在我的机器上已经搭建了一条单机组4节点的链,现在想要在我teammate的机器上扩容两个节点以期增强这条区块链的健壮性。查看FiscoBcos官方文档提供了扩容一个新节点的方法,但是只是在当前机器上扩容。详细查看文档并经过实践,发现只要修改新增节点的配置文件,然后将该新增节点文件发送给另一台机器运行即可。以下是跨机扩容的具体方法:跨机扩容的具体方法我的机器上已有node0、1、2、3,现要新增node4于另一台机器1.下载为新增节点生成证书的脚本每个节点都需要有一套证书来与链上的其他节点建立连接,扩容一个新节点,首先需要为其签发证书。curl-#LOhttps://raw.github

uni-app移动端-H5-微信小程序下载保存图片,文档和视频到手机,带进度条

可移步插件地址,可直接导入hbuilderx示例项目查看:uni-app移动端-H5-微信小程序下载保存图片,文档和视频到手机,带进度条具体代码如下 uni-app下载文件 {{item.src}} {{item.name}} exportdefault{ components:{}, data(){ return{ fileList:[{ type:'1', name:'下载图片', src:'https://bjetxgzv.cdn.bspapp.com/VKCEYUGU-uni-app-doc

物理机ubuntu系统--远程控制-不接显示器-使用虚拟显示器-设置分辨率1920*1080

liunx系统与intel显卡驱动不兼容的机制问题,导致有些机器无法在没有显示器的情况下,不能进行远程,向日葵和TeamViewer都不行。因此使用虚拟显示器的软件Xorg。反正网上很多资料。本文只是添加图片,更加详细的过程,以及遇到的情况,给予需要帮助的人,帮到你的话,麻烦点点赞。谢谢!!!注意需要先连接向日葵或者其他远程软件,容易补救。否则只能重启进入gurb进行操作。打开终端输入#sudogedit/etc/default/grub  打开配置文件,找到如下代码,将grub界面设置为等待10秒,无操作就进入系统。防止grub界面一闪而过或者没有显示。GRUB_TIMEOUT=10 #gr

红米note9 4G无缘无故不开机 重启后不开机 插充电器无反应 通病维修视频教程

红米note94G不开机通病红米note9进9008红米note9重启,不是电源虚焊,不是cpu和字库虚焊返修总结起来大概是换电源IC后可以开机,重新固化电源IC或CPU可以开机,但是用几天后还是会死机没反应,故障依旧。无限返修。更换主板才能彻底解决问题,售后维修人员说这个批次的主板有设计问题或者质量问题。但是小米官方并不承认此型号机型有问题,并不召回或者统一处理,过了一年质保只能付费维修,费用600多,肯定不如直接买新机了。=====================================================================================